Established in year 1975, the school is a Co-educational and is located in Rural area. This is a Upper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Department of Education. It comes under Shravanabelagola assembly constituency. The language used to teach students is Kannada.
This institution has around one hundred students studying and has recruited total 3 teachers. The school has student-teacher ratio of 16 students per teacher. All of the teachers are appointed on Regular basis. Two teachers are Male and remaining one is Female. In terms of Academic qualification two teachers are Below Graduate and rest one is Graduate. None of the teachers are trained in Computer. The student classroom ratio is 16:1, means on an average sixteen students sit in a classroom which is very good. There are 31 students in class I to V and 17 students in class VI to VIII.

The school is in a Govt. building and it has pucca boundary walls. The school has total three clasrooms and three other rooms. The school has one laptop in its premises. There is reading corner, library and book bank for students. There are one boys toilet and one girls toilet for students. The school has both hand wash facility and drinking water facility for people.
